January 24, 2020: Combat and Incarceration, Part Two

Play

This week continues our set of conversations with Valrice “Whop” Cooper, the legendary cornerman who learned his craft training prisoners in the Louisiana DOC’s boxing program. For this episode, we discuss how he got into the game, the politics behind such programs as the PAL, or Police Athletic League, and what it takes to succeed as a trainer, and as a fighter – both inside and outside of prison. This conversation took place in December 2019 at Uppercutz, a Boxing Gym and Barbershop in Harvey, Louisiana.

The interviewer is Trey Sterling, whose recent article “Combat and Incarceration” in Commune Magazine focuses on the history of prison boxing. You can read it here, and listen to the previous episode with Trey and Whop here.
